Color elevation map of Kansas. The elevation in Kansas rises gradually from east to west. The lowest point, at 679 feet above sea level, is where the Verdigris River exits the state into Oklahoma just south of Coffeyville in Montgomery County. This upper lake on the Little Wichita River watershed is located approximately 18 miles southwest of Wichita Falls, in Archer County. Constructed in 1945, the lake is at an elevation of 1,014 feet above sea level, has a surface area of 6,200 acres, and has a maximum capacity of 106,000 acre feet (35 billion gallons). 6.47 ft BELOW normal. Pool elevation is 1332.53 feet on 13OCT2023 11:00 hours. At this elevation the total amount of water stored in El Dorado Lake is 112894 acre-feet. Reservoir release is 7 cubic feet per second on Friday 13Oct2023 11:00. Conservation pool is 70.75% full.

Wichita County is drained from southwest to northeast by the Red and the Wichita rivers.
